Specialist FinTech lawyers
With a dedicated team of specialist financial services lawyers who understand the needs of fintech and payment services clients, we can assist you with all of the needs for a technology driven financial services business. Our financial services regulation team can guide you through the FCA authorisation process and advise on a wide range of ongoing regulatory issues to ensure your services are fully compliant.
We also have experts that understand cryptocurrency and cryptoassets and regularly advise on emerging technologies in this area.
Payment industry expertise
Our payment services specialists have in-depth understanding of the regulatory complexities and commercial issues facing payment services firms, and have experience assisting bring new payments services firms to the market.
We also understand how data is crucially important to fintechs and our data lawyers are experts in helping you protect and manage your data.

- Acting for a leading UK online provider of interest-free “buy now pay later” credit in relation to a £60,000,000 investment and funding round and providing ongoing regulatory advice.
- Advising a lending platform provider on acting as lender of record in relation to a loan book of regulated mortgage contracts with a total value of around £4billion.
- Advising a fintech start-up on payment services and its key agreements in respect of its new product aimed at revolutionising how employees are paid.
- Advising a leading consumer credit reporting company on the payment services issues arising from an acquisition.
- Advising a start-up equity investment platform on structuring its business and the platform, the design of the platform, its agreements with key suppliers, its agreements with clients and its ongoing regulatory obligations.
- Providing ongoing regulatory advice to an alternative investment funds platform.
- Advising an over the counter cryptocurrency derivatives margin calculation agent on the EU regulations relating to margin calculation and EU risk mitigation requirements for over the counter derivatives that are not cleared by a central clearing house.
- Advising an Estonian cryptocurrency platform and wallet provider on the regulatory issues relating to providing its cryptocurrency services to customers based in the UK and its anti-money laundering requirements.
- Advising a start-up virtual mobile phone network provider on its anti-money laundering requirements relating to providing its customers with the ability to access a cryptocurrency platform.
- Advising a major online tyre retailer on the payment services issues arising out of the operation of its platform.
- Advising a multi-national retail chain on payment services and e-money requirements and utilising the limited network exemption.
